ATV Adventure (1-2 riders)
OVERVIEW
Location: Luquillo, Puerto Rico
Tour Provider: Carabalí Rainforest Park
Take an exhilarating one-hour or two-hour ATV ride through the foothills of El Yunque National Forest! This invigorating ride exposes you to the spectacular scenery of Puerto Rico’s east coast as you roam through towering trees, tread through creeks, climb hills, and coast through vast rugged rainforest terrain on our 600cc ATVs!
Upon arrival, you are given a 10-minute introduction on how to operate the vehicle, including safety instructions. Then the real adventure begins as you ride through the rainforest, splash through the river, and more. No matter whether you are an experienced rider or a first-timer, you’re sure to have an amazing time.
You also have the opportunity to stop at Mameyes River, which comes directly from the rainforest, for a refreshing swim!
MANDATORY REQUIREMENTS
Drivers must be at least 16 years old and must bring a physical valid driver’s license.
Passengers must be at least 16 years old and must have proof of age.
Guests under 18 must be accompanied by someone 18 or older.
450 pounds combined weight limit for each ATV.
WHAT IS REQUIRED TO WEAR
Closed toe shoes
Long pants are recommended
T-shirt
Sunglasses

We did the 2 hour long ATV excursion. It was a lot of fun! I would say the terrain is beginner to medium level. The path is wide enough so if you don’t want to go through puddles of mud and pot holes you can lean more towards the side to try to avoid it. But it’s definitely more fun the rockier the ride.

Explore Puerto Rico’s Lush Jungle on an ATV
Ride through the only tropical rainforest in the U.S. National Forest System on an adrenaline-pumping ATV adventure. Carabalí Rainforest Adventure Park gives you access to over 600 acres of El Yunque’s wild terrain, with scenic mountain views, rivers, and muddy jungle trails.
